Overview
Founded in 2018 and spun out of Ghent University and imec, Sentea develops photonic integrated circuit (PIC) technology for fiber optic distributed sensing. Its approach uses PICs to build compact, high-performance interrogators for fiber Bragg grating (FBG) sensing systems, enabling structural health monitoring, temperature sensing, and other measurement applications at lower cost and smaller form factor than traditional instrumentation.
With $8.42M raised, Sentea is part of the dense photonics cluster centered on Ghent, which benefits from UGent's world-class photonics research group and imec's semiconductor fabrication infrastructure. The company is positioned to serve industrial, infrastructure, and aerospace sensing markets.
Sentea connects to the broader Belgian photonics ecosystem alongside Luceda Photonics and Thema Foundries.
